Speeding Up macOS Backups That Take Too Long

Issue Description 

Time Machine backups take hours or appear stuck. 

Common Causes 

  • First backup after upgrade 
  • Large file changes 
  • Slow backup disk 

Step-by-Step Solution 

Step 1: Leave Backup Running 

  • First backups can take several hours 
  • Avoid interrupting initial backup 

 

Step 2: Check Backup Disk Speed 

  • Use USB 3.0 / Thunderbolt drives 
  • Avoid USB 2.0 drives 

 

Step 3: Exclude Large Folders 

  • System Settings → General → Time Machine 
  • Add large folders to exclusions 

 

Step 4: Restart Backup 

  • Cancel backup 
  • Restart Mac 
  • Start backup again
